How much do customer success advocate j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for customer success advocate in the United States is $24.20,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$21.88 and $25.96 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Customer Success Advocate?

A Customer Success Advocate is a professional who works to ensure that customers have a positive experience with a company's products or services. They serve as a point of contact for customers, helping to address concerns, answer questions, and provide support. Their main goal is to drive customer satisfaction, encourage product adoption, and foster long-term relationships that benefit both the customer and the business. Customer Success Advocates often collaborate with other teams, such as sales and product development, to relay customer feedback and help improve offerings.

What Does a Customer Success Advocate Do?

A customer success advocate works one-on-one with a client to build a strong relationship and improve client retention and sales growth. Your responsibilities in this career include onboarding new customers with necessary product training. You also provide ongoing support for the optimization of a business’s performance and productivity. Your day-to-day duties involve improving the efficiency of the system for both the client and your employer. You also nurture these business relationships to create advocates for continued brand awareness. You analyze data and provide feedback to promote sustainable growth as well.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Customer Success Advocate,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Customer Success Advocate, you need strong interpersonal skills, problem-solving abilities, and a background in customer service or account management, often supported by a bachelor's degree. Familiarity with customer relationship management (CRM) software, ticketing systems, and data analysis tools is typically required. Excellent communication, empathy, and proactive listening make someone stand out in this position. These skills are vital for building lasting customer relationships, resolving issues efficiently, and driving customer retention and satisfaction.

What is the difference between Customer Success Advocate vs Customer Support Specialist?

AspectCustomer Success AdvocateCustomer Support Specialist
Required CredentialsTypically a bachelor's degree; experience in customer relationsOften a high school diploma or equivalent; technical knowledge may be preferred
Work EnvironmentProactive engagement, building long-term relationshipsReactive support, resolving immediate issues
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in SaaS, tech, and service industries focusing on retentionCommon across various industries for troubleshooting and support

Customer Success Advocates focus on proactive relationship management to ensure customer satisfaction and retention, while Customer Support Specialists handle reactive problem-solving for immediate technical issues. Both roles are essential in customer-centric industries but differ in their approach and daily tasks.

How does a Customer Success Advocate typically collaborate with other departments to ensure client satisfaction?

Customer Success Advocates regularly work cross-functionally with sales, product, and support teams to address client needs and feedback. For instance, they may relay product improvement suggestions to development teams or coordinate with support to resolve technical issues. This collaborative environment helps advocates proactively identify potential challenges and deliver tailored solutions, ensuring a seamless client experience. Effective communication and strong relationship-building skills are key to thriving in this role.

Will AI replace CSM?

AI is unlikely to fully replace Customer Success Advocates, as the role requires human skills such as empathy, relationship-building, and complex problem-solving. AI tools can assist CSMs by automating routine tasks and providing data insights, allowing them to focus on personalized customer interactions. The role may evolve to include more technical skills and familiarity with AI-driven platforms.

Job description

Position Title: Customer Success Advocate
Responsibilities:
• Google Contacts Onboarding & Support:
o Assist new customer contacts at Google with onboarding processes, including portal setup and initial training as requested.
o Respond to Google inquiries via email, phone, and chat in a timely and professional manner.
o Troubleshoot and resolve Google issues by pulling together the correct internal teams necessary for resolution, escalating complex problems as needed.
o Provide clear and concise product/service information and guidance as required.
• Relationship Building & Communication:
o Build rapport and establish positive relationships with Google. Google appreciates and responds well to initiative in issue resolution, frequent follow-up on open issues, and prompt resolution to those issues.
o Proactively communicate with Google to ensure their satisfaction and address potential concerns. The most frequent interactions are related to managing RMA delivery and MOL collections, product quality issues, training requests, and maintenance contract questions.
o In addition to daily/weekly interactions, effective planning and preparations for the Monthly Quality Reviews and QBRs are key to maintaining a healthy relationship.
o Gather customer feedback and relay it to the appropriate teams (e.g., product quality issues, services SLA misses, and positive experiences).
o Maintain accurate records of customer interactions and issues by updating Totango touchpoints, recording, and following up on actions from Google MQRs, QBRs, and weekly or recurring meetings.
o Create a Google account using the @ciena.com email domain to be able to communicate through chat, Google Drive, and to be able to schedule meeting using Google Meet.
• Customer Advocacy & Retention:
o Identify opportunities to improve Google's experience with Ciena and contribute to customer retention efforts.
o Advocate for Google needs within the company.
o Help Google understand the full value of our product/service. At the same time, be attentive during all interactions with Google to identify new services opportunities that can help Google achieve their goals.
